The Thea Foundation is pleased to announce the winners of its 2012 Performing Arts Scholarship Competition, which took place on Saturday, January 7, 2012. Seventy-seven high school seniors representing thirty-three cities from all corners of the state of Arkansas sang, acted, and danced their way across the stage of the Argenta Community Theater in hopes of receiving one of the ten scholarships, a combined total of $25,000, Thea awards annually in the performing arts category.
As usual, the level of talent exhibited by the students was incredibly high. Choosing the winners was a difficult, time-consuming task for the judges. The Thea Foundation recognizes the courage auditioning in front of a panel of judges requires, and could not be prouder of the students who participated in the competition.
The winners of Thea’s 2012 Performing Arts Scholarship Competition are as follows:
First Place – $4,000 John Hatfield Russellville High School
Second Place – $3,500 Mary-Katelin Ward North Little Rock High School – West
Third Place – $3,000 Stacy Hawking North Little Rock High School – West
Fourth Place – $2,500 Sara Williams Home-schooled, Roland
Fifth Place – $2,000 Meredith Short North Little Rock High School – West
Sixth Place – $2,000 Dominic Smith Rogers Heritage High School
Seventh Place – $2,000 Elizabeth Wheeler Home-schooled, Alexander
Eighth Place – $2,000 Walter Dodd Parkview Magnet High School
Ninth Place – $2,000 Dylan Worth Cabot High School
Tenth Place – $2,000 Ashley Tramel Russellville High School
